A Multicenter Single-arm Study to Evaluate the Efficacy and Safety of Eltrombopag for Immune Thrombocytopenia in Chinese Patients With Chronic HBV Infection
In Brief
A Phase 2 clinical trial evaluating Eltrombopag for Thrombocytopenia Purpura and Chronic HBV Infection. Completed, enrolled 48 participants across 1 site.
Detailed Summary
Primary Objective: To evaluate the efficacy of 6-week Eltrombopag to treat immune thrombocytopenia with chronic hepatitis B virus infection. Secondary Objective: To evaluate the efficacy and safety of 6-week and 22-week Eltrombopag to treat immune thrombocytopenia with chronic hepatitis B virus infection.

Interventions
subjects will initiate treatment with 25 mg eltrombopag. Platelet counts is obtained weekly and dose adjustment should be done according to platelet counts. and maximum dose should not exceed 75 mg daily. Subjects whose platelet count between 50\~150×109/L,the eltrombopag dose Maintain. platelet count between 150\~250×109/L, need to reduce the dose of eltrombopag to the next lower dose or lower frequency. Subjects whose platelet count exceeds 250×109/L at any point during the treatment period, must have eltrombopag interrupted and increase the frequency of platelet monitoring to twice weekly, until platelet counts fall below 100×109/L.
